  • Callot
  • n.

    Such a cap, worn by English serjeants at law.

  • Sergeant
  • n.

    A lawyer of the highest rank, answering to the doctor of the civil law; -- called also serjeant at law.

  • Apprentice
  • n.

    A barrister, considered a learner of law till of sixteen years' standing, when he might be called to the rank of serjeant.

  • Inn
  • n.

    One of the colleges (societies or buildings) in London, for students of the law barristers; as, the Inns of Court; the Inns of Chancery; Serjeants' Inns.
